K+ channels regulate the passage of potassium ions across lipid membranes, influencing numerous biological functions, including homeostasis, sensory perception, and information transmission. This volume explores the widespread involvement of K+ channels in cellular processes, which makes these membrane proteins intriguing targets for both fundamental scientific inquiry and the development of pharmaceutical compounds. The chapters in this book provide an in-depth look at various techniques and the latest protocols commonly used in ion channel research to investigate K+ channel structures, functions, and their interactions with drugs. Written in the highly successful Methods in Molecular Biology series format,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ls.

Cutting-edge and thorough, Potassium Channels: Methods and Protocols is a valuable resource for any researcher who is interested in learning more about potassium channels.

1. Asymmetric Lipid Bilayers and Potassium Channels Embedded therein in the Contact Bubble Bilayer
Yuka Matsuki, Masayuki Iwamoto, and Shigetoshi Oiki

2. Detecting Bound Ions in Ion Channels by Solid-State NMR Experiments on 15N Labelled Ammonium Ions
Carl Öster, Sascha Lange, Kitty Hendriks, and Adam Lange

3. Conformational Dynamic Studies of Prokaryotic Potassium Channels Explored by Homo-FRET Methodologies
Ana Coutinho, José Antonio Poveda, and María Lourdes Renart

4. Purification of Potassium Ion Channels Using Styrene-Maleic Acid Copolymers
Grigory Glukhov, Maria Karlova, Ekaterina Kravchuk, Anna Glukhova, Elizaveta Trifonova, and Olga S. Sokolova

5. Ready to Record Cells for Kinetic Screening of VGICs
Emmanuelle Logette and Rajnish Ranjan

6. Cell-Based Thallium-Influx Fluorescence Assay for Kv10.1 Channels
María Luisa Durán-Pastén and Enoch Luis

7. Use of Surface Plasmon Resonance Technique for Studies of Inter-Domain Interactions in Ion Channels
Purushottam B. Tiwari, Pareesa Kamgar-Dayhoff, Prakriti Tiwari, Maria I. McKillop, and Tinatin I. Brelidze

8. Voltage Clamp Fluorometry: Illuminating the Dynamics of Ion Channels
Daniel Sastre and David Fedida

9. Creating Computational Models of Ion Channel Dynamics
Max E. Schoening and Jonathan R. Silva

10. Human Kir2.1 Potassium Channel: Protocols for Cryo-EM Data Processing and Molecular Dynamics Simulations
Carlos A. H. Fernandes and Catherine Vénien-Bryan

11. Evaluation of the Role of Potassium Channels in the Proliferation, Migration, and Invasion of Blood Cells
Valeria Y. Vasileva and Vladislav I. Chubinskiy-Nadezhdin

12. Non-Radioactive Rb+ Efflux Assay for Screening KATP Channel Modulators
Assmaa ElSheikh, Camden M. Driggers, and Show-Ling Shyng

13. The Dynamic Clamp Technique: A Robust Toolkit for Investigating Potassium Channel Function
Chiara Bartolucci and Luca Sala

14. Automated Patch Clamp Recordings of GPCR-Gated Ion Channels: Targeting the MC4-R/Kir7.1 Potassium Channel Complex
Ciria C. Hernandez, Luis E. Gimenez, and Roger D. Cone

15. Machine Learning Methods for the Analysis of the Patch-Clamp Signals
Monika Richter–Laskowska, Agata Wawrzkiewicz-Jalowiecka, Aleksander Bies, and Paulina Trybek

16. Isothermal Titration Calorimetry for Fragment-Based Analysis of Ion Channel Interactions
Crystal Archer
